How To Access Your Gmail Offline without Internet Connection

Gmail on of the most preferred email service which is used all over the world. The reason is it offers almost 7.5 Gigabytes of storage space to their users which is increasing on every second. There are lot of features are there in Gmail like Preview Pane, Additional Chat emotions, etc which can be activated when required. Like this there is one more feature which lets you to access your Gmail in offline mode which can be useful if you lost your internet connection. But in this offline mode you can not send an email, the only thing is you can read, manage your emails. This feature available only to chrome browser. Of course there is other method Gmail offers the ability to download all your messages into a POP client. As you may know, a POP client downloads and stores local copies of emails to your hard disk so you can access them off-line.

Let see how to access Gmail Offline:

  •  After installing open Offline Google Mail (To start Offline Gmail after installing, open a new tab in Chrome;  In the new tab pane you will see a Gmail Offline Icon. Click on the icon, and Offline Gmail will load.) and select the Allow offline Mail option and click on continue button.
 That's it your Gmail account will automatically get synchronized whenever you run chrome browser in availability of internet connection.
